5520. Developing Mobile Apps for Healthcare

3.00 credits

Prerequisites: Recommended preparation: A laptop with at least 8G memory is needed for the class.

Grading Basis: Graded

Mobile apps for smartphones and tablets are changing the way doctors and patients approach health care. This course will cover the basic elements of apps development on Android platforms, including XML, Java, UI amongst others. Topics include how to handle data in the cloud using HIPAA-Compliant web service and how to integrate machine learning models in app development. No previous programming experience is needed.
